Kazakhstan's security initiatives discussed in USA

ASTANA. June 18. KAZINFORM Conference titled "Enhancing Asia's Security Dialogue: Role of the CICA" was held in the Center for Strategic and International Studies in Washington, Kazinform refers to the Kazakh Embassy in the USA.

Representatives of the U.S. Congress, Department of State, Ministry of Defense, American mass media, business and academic communities took part in the Conference.

Kazakh Ambassador Yerlan Idrisov and Turkish Ambassador Namik Tan addressed the participants.

The Diplomats briefed the audience on peculiarities of evolution of the CICA since the President N.Nazarbayev announced the initiative on its convocation at the 47 session of the UN General Assembly in October, 1992.

In 2010 Turkey will take over the presidency in this Asian security organization for the first time. In this regard, N.Tan noted that the efforts of the Kazakhstan's CICA chairmanship provided a firm basis for further strengthening of cooperation and confidence in Asia and become an effective complement to the global efforts on provision of peace and stability, development and prosperity.

Y.Idrisov briefed the participants of the event on the main provisions of the speech of Kazakh President at the III CICA Summit in Istanbul. The Kazakh Diplomat announced the initiative of the Head of the State on establishment of single OSCE-CICA Forum as well. "Interaction of these two Organizations should open a way to establishment of Continental Security Platform", the Kazakh Ambassador said. In this regard, he called the USA to activate its participation in Asian processes and rely on the Organization as on important platform for strengthening of mutual understanding between the USA and Asian countries.

Leading American experts participated in the Conference highly appraised the work held within the CICA.
